Erik Eckstein 1c9a7cd562 SwiftCompilerSources: refactor DiagnosticEngine
* move it from the SIL to the AST module (where it belongs)
* change the signature of `diagnose` from `diagnose(location, .some_error)` to `diagnose(.some_error, at: location)`
* add an overload to allow passing a `SIL.Location` directly to `diagnose`
* add a `Diagnostic : Error` utility struct which allows throwing a `Diagnostic`

import SILBridging
import AST
/// A key for referencing an AST declaration in SIL.
///
/// In addition to the AST reference, there are discriminators for referencing different
/// implementation-level entities associated with a single language-level declaration,
/// such as the allocating and initializing entry points of a constructor, etc.
public struct DeclRef: CustomStringConvertible, NoReflectionChildren {
public let bridged: BridgedDeclRef
public var location: Location { Location(bridged: bridged.getLocation()) }
public var description: String { String(taking: bridged.getDebugDescription()) }
public var decl: Decl { bridged.getDecl().decl }
public static func ==(lhs: DeclRef, rhs: DeclRef) -> Bool {
lhs.bridged.isEqualTo(rhs.bridged)
}
}
extension DeclRef: DiagnosticArgument {
public func _withBridgedDiagnosticArgument(_ fn: (BridgedDiagnosticArgument) -> Void) {
fn(bridged.asDiagnosticArgument())
}
}
